About the role

The Estuaries and Catchments team is large NSW government science team delivering fundamental data and evidence-based science to improve the management of NSW estuarine and freshwater waterways. Our work includes state-wide and regional strategic assessments aimed at understanding key risks, hazards and threats to the NSW aquatic environment as well as the provision of improved data and tools to underpin management actions.

Our Estuaries and Catchments program delivers exciting and critically important science:

  • Science to address key threats and risks to the NSW marine estate, funded by the Marine Estate Management Strategy
  • Catchment health: delivering water quality monitoring for NPWS to support the development of National Park Eco-health report cards and monitor the impact of threats and stressors on the waterways within the NPWS estate
  • Water quality monitoring for several coastal local government areas to support local government investment decisions and Coastal Management Programs
  • Incident investigation and monitoring for the NSW EPA
  • Investigating river condition and recovery as a result of natural disasters

Who we are

The Department of Climate Change, Energy, the Environment and Water (DCCEEW) works to protect the state's environment and heritage. It leads the way on climate change, driving the sustainable transition to a net zero economy, powered by affordable, reliable, and clean energy.

DCCEEW conserves and protects the state's natural environment. It manages the NSW national park estate, including its rich and diverse biodiversity and Aboriginal cultural heritage for future generations.

DCCEEW also ensures sustainable management of water resources across the state, to support the environment, communities and industry.
